    Bill, a minor correction. Meyer was head coach of Bowling Green in the MAC, not Miami of Ohio. Miami, OH always has been known as the Cradle of Coaches. Alumni include Earl "Red" Blaik, Paul Brown, Woody, Bo, Ara, John Pont, Paul Dietzel, Weeb Eubank, Bill Mallory, Jim Tressel, and, yes, Ron Zook. While Meyer is well on his way to greatness, he got his basic training at another MAC school.
